Beth A. Brown

(February 4, 1969 – October 5, 2008) was a NASA astrophysicist with a research focus on X-ray observations of elliptical galaxies and black holes. She earned a Ph.D. in Astronomy from the University of Michigan in 1998, becoming the first African-American woman to do so

Isabella Aiona Abbott

from Hawaii, was an ethnobotanist who studied Pacific marine algae. Abbott is especially known for her research on edible seaweed (limu), of which there are more than 70 types, and has been called the "First Lady of Limu." (Fun fact! Seaweed is a form of algae, so limu is edible algae.)

Dilhan Eryurt

Turkish astrophysicist Dilhan Eryurt researched how the Sun affects the Moon’s environment, aiding NASA in developing technology for lunar missions, including Apollo 11. She discovered the Sun was once brighter and hotter, challenging prior beliefs and influencing understanding of Earth and Moon chemistry. Her work earned her the Apollo Achievement Award in 1969.
